Working in middle management means moving between strategic decisions and operational requirements on a daily basis and often mediating between different expectations. Middle managers are responsible for the implementation of company goals, but at the same time must take into account the needs of their team and the dynamics of the organization. This role can be challenging as it requires a high degree of flexibility, strong communication skills and the ability to hold one's own in a complex environment.
